import argparse
import sys
import traceback
import logging
from types import SimpleNamespace
import os
import tempfile
from pyocd.probe.pydapaccess import DAPAccess
from pyocd.commands.commander import PyOCDCommander
from test_util import (
Test,
TestResult,
PYOCD_DIR,
)
GDB_TEST_ELF = os.path.join(PYOCD_DIR, "src/gdb_test_program/gdb_test.elf")
class CommanderTestResult(TestResult):
def __init__(self):
super(CommanderTestResult, self).__init__(None, None, None)
self.name = "commander"
class CommanderTest(Test):
def __init__(self):
super(CommanderTest, self).__init__("Commander Test", commander_test)
def run(self, board):
try:
result = self.test_function(board.unique_id)
except Exception as e:
result = CommanderTestResult()
result.passed = False
print("Exception %s when testing board %s" % (e, board.unique_id))
traceback.print_exc(file=sys.stdout)
result.board = board
result.test = self
return result
def commander_test(board_id):
test_pass_count = 0
test_count = 0
failed_commands = []
result = CommanderTestResult()
COMMANDS_TO_TEST = [
# general commands
"continue",
"status",
"halt",
"status",
# semicolon separated
"status ; halt ; continue",
"halt;continue",
"halt; continue",
# Python and shell
"$ 2+2",
"!echo 'hi mom'",
" $ target.vendor",
# commander command group - these are not tested by commands_test.py.
"list",
"exit", # Must be last command!
]
# Set up commander args.
args = SimpleNamespace()
args.no_init = False
args.frequency = 1000000
args.options = {} #get_session_options()
args.halt = True
args.no_wait = True
args.project_dir = None
args.config = None
args.script = None
args.no_config = False
args.pack = None
args.unique_id = board_id
args.target_override = None
args.elf = GDB_TEST_ELF
args.interactive = False
#
# Test basic functionality.
#
print("\n------ Testing basic functionality ------\n")
test_count += 1
try:
cmdr = PyOCDCommander(args, COMMANDS_TO_TEST)
cmdr.run()
test_pass_count += 1
print("TEST PASSED")
test_count += 1
print("Testing exit code")
print("Exit code:", cmdr.exit_code)
if cmdr.exit_code == 0:
test_pass_count += 1
print("TEST PASSED")
else:
print("TEST FAILED")
except Exception:
print("TEST FAILED")
traceback.print_exc()
#
# Test running command files.
#
print("\n------ Testing command files ------\n")
with tempfile.NamedTemporaryFile('w+') as cmdfile:
cmdfile.write("""# here is a comment
halt
reg
continue
# semicolons
halt ; status
# Python and system
$ {'a': 1, 'b': 2}
!echo "hello, world!"
$target.part_number
!echo first ; echo second
""")
# Jump back to the start of the file.
cmdfile.seek(0, 0)
test_count += 1
try:
cmdr = PyOCDCommander(args, [cmdfile.file])
cmdr.run()
test_pass_count += 1
print("TEST PASSED")
test_count += 1
print("Testing exit code")
print("Exit code:", cmdr.exit_code)
if cmdr.exit_code == 0:
test_pass_count += 1
print("TEST PASSED")
else:
print("TEST FAILED")
except Exception:
print("TEST FAILED")
traceback.print_exc()
print("\n\nTest Summary:")
print("Pass count %i of %i tests" % (test_pass_count, test_count))
if failed_commands:
for c in failed_commands:
print(" - '" + c + "'")
if test_pass_count == test_count:
print("COMMANDER TEST SCRIPT PASSED")
else:
print("COMMANDER TEST SCRIPT FAILED")
result.passed = test_count == test_pass_count
return result
if __name__ == "__main__":
parser = argparse.ArgumentParser(description='pyOCD commander test')
parser.add_argument('-d', '--debug', action="store_true", help='Enable debug logging')
parser.add_argument('-u', '--uid', help='Debug probe unique ID')
parser.add_argument("-da", "--daparg", dest="daparg", nargs='+', help="Send setting to DAPAccess layer.")
args = parser.parse_args()
level = logging.DEBUG if args.debug else logging.INFO
logging.basicConfig(level=level)
DAPAccess.set_args(args.daparg)
commander_test(args.uid)
